Optical Properties
| Refractive Index (nd) | 1.8349 |
|---|---|
| Abbe Number (Vd) | 42.7 |
| Dispersion Formula | Schott |
| Wavelength Range | 0.36 — 1.55 µm |
$$n(\lambda) = \sqrt{3.27644 - 0.0151779\,\lambda^2 + 0.0306783\,\lambda^{-2} + 0.00079396\,\lambda^{-4} + 8.2679 \times 10^{-7}\,\lambda^{-6} + 1.39136 \times 10^{-6}\,\lambda^{-8}}$$
Thermal Properties
| TCE -30/70°C (10-6/K) | 6.0 |
|---|---|
| TCE 100/300°C (10-6/K) | 6.5 |
| Thermal Conductivity (W/mK) | — |
| Heat Capacity (J/gK) | — |
$$\frac{dn}{dT} = \frac{n_0^2 - 1}{2\,n_0}\left[2.11 \times 10^{-6} + 2(1.69 \times 10^{-8})\,\Delta T + 3(-2.52 \times 10^{-10})\,\Delta T^2 + \frac{4.9 \times 10^{-7} + 2(-7.53 \times 10^{-10})\,\Delta T}{\lambda - 0.253}\right]
\Delta T = T - T_0, \quad T_0 = 20\,°\text{C}$$

Similar Glasses (Other Manufacturers)
| Glass | Manufacturer | nd | Vd | |
|---|---|---|---|---|
| H-ZLAF55C | CDGM | 1.83481 | 42.711575 | |
| S-LAH55 | Ohara | 1.834807 | 42.713673 | |
| TAFD5G | Hoya | 1.83481 | 42.72 | |
| TAFD5F | Hoya | 1.83481 | 42.72 | |
| LAH55 | Ohara | 1.834807 | 42.72372 | |
| H-ZLAF55D | CDGM | 1.83481 | 42.725177 | |
| S-LAH55V | Ohara | 1.834807 | 42.725324 | |
| S-LAH55VS | Ohara | 1.834809 | 42.74368 | |
| TAFD5 | Hoya | 1.835 | 42.984244 | |
| N-LASF41 | Schott | 1.83501 | 43.13 |
